Answer: $5
Step-by-step explanation:
For every $3 raised by basketball players, football players would raise $2.50.
If basketball players raised $6 therefore, we can use direct proportion to find out what football players raised:
3 : 2.50
6 : x
Cross multiply:
3x = 15
x = 15 / 3
x = 5
Football players raised $5.
